Management Meeting Minutes — 3 March

Attendees: Dept heads, chaired by R. Stavely.

1. Hiring freeze confirmed for the Kestrel Devices division, effective immediately. Open requisitions withdrawn.
2. Contractor extensions require CFO sign-off.
3. Exceptions: none anticipated this quarter.
4. Comms to staff Thursday; hold until then.

The rationale tied to broader plans follows below.

internal memo for kajep-tawip: The renewal with Holaelix Group closes at $10 million a year, 5 percent below the last contract. Project Wenael slips by two quarters because of the tooling delay.

Subject: Handover — pinning policy before Thursday's cut

Hi Doriane,

Before I rotate off, a few notes for the Larkspur release. We now pin all transitive database drivers to exact versions in the lockfile; no caret ranges, even for patch releases. Orvell learned that the hard way in March. Please audit the staging manifest before the release manager signs off, and rebuild the migration container from scratch. The verification job connects to the policy-audit database using the string below.

Thanks,
Mattis

database URL for bahop-yagep: mssql://sildor_svc:35ha7jz@db-fb6d.nelvrodyn.example:5432/casath

Subject: Websocket compression cut-over — summary

Hi all,

For the new joiners: last night we cut Strandline's websocket gateway over to permessage-deflate with a shared context. CPU rose about 8% per node, but bandwidth fell 40%, which was the goal. Small messages under 256 bytes skip compression to avoid overhead. Latency held steady. The gateway now runs with the configuration values below.

deployment values, yagag-bahap:
ISTDOR_PIN=5953
ISTDOR_METRICS_HOST=metrics.istdor.qorvelworks.corp
ISTDOR_LOG_LEVEL=warn
ISTDOR_TENANT=prawyn